Highest-paying jobs in Napa
Stacker collected information on the highest-paying jobs in Napa, CA, using data from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. Jobs are ranked by average annual salary with information up to date as of May 2021.
In Napa, the annual mean wage is $63,930 or 9.7% higher than national mean of $58,260, while the highest-paying occupation makes $242,250. Read on to see which jobs make the list.
